Operational Readiness Analyst II (Remote)

Remote Full-time
Overview This is a remote role that may be hired in several markets across the United States. As First Citizens Bank continues to grow and mature within the Large Financial Institution (LFI) space, we are investing in greater resilience, responsiveness, and operational discipline across our technology and business landscape. The Operational Readiness Specialist ensures that new projects, systems, processes, or facilities are fully prepared for safe, efficient, and successful operation prior to launch. This role bridges the gap between project delivery and ongoing operations, coordinating stakeholders, validating requirements, identifying risks, and confirming that all people, processes, and tools are in place for a seamless transition. The ideal candidate combines strong organizational, analytical, and leadership skills with hands-on experience developing frameworks, processes and documentation that enable sustainable and resilient operations. Responsibilities Readiness Planning: Develop, maintain and execute operational readiness plans, checklists, and transition frameworks to support successful project rollout. Lead readiness assessments to confirm that processes, documentation and systems are completed before go-live. Coordinate readiness gates, stakeholder sign-offs, and post-implementation reviews. Cross-Functional Coordination Collaborate with operations, business units, SRE teams and project teams to align deliverables, requirements, and expectations. Risk Identification & Mitigation Identify operational risks, gaps, and dependencies; recommend and track mitigation actions. Develop and track mitigation strategies that prevent disruption during deployment Support issues resolution and provide post-launch stabilization oversight • Process & Procedure Development: Ensure operational procedures, workflows, SOPs, and contingency plans are created, validated, and approved prior to go-live. • Training & Competency: Coordinate and validate staff training, competency assessments, and resource readiness. • Documentation & Handover: Ensure all operational documentation is complete, accurate, and transferred to operational teams. • Performance Metrics: Develop and track readiness KPIs and provide regular status reports to leadership. • Continuous Improvement: Capture lessons learned and contribute to improving the organization’s operational readiness framework and methodologies. Qualifications Bachelor's Degree and 2 years of experience in Systems Support, or Analytics, or Operational Support OR High School Diploma or GED and 6 years of experience in Systems Support, or Analytics, or Operational Support Preferred Education/experience • Bachelor’s degree in business, operations management, engineering, project management, or related field (or equivalent experience). • 3+ years’ experience in operations, project coordination, commissioning, or process improvement within complex environments • Strong understanding of operational workflows, change management and service introduction principals. • Demonstrated experience managing cross-functional stakeholders. • Excellent problem-solving and risk-assessment skills. • Strong communication, organization, and documentation abilities. • Familiarity with project management methodologies is an asset. • Industry-specific certifications (e.g., Lean, Six Sigma, ITIL, PMP) are beneficial. Core Competencies • Strategic and analytical thinking • Attention to detail • Collaboration and stakeholder management • Adaptability in fast-paced environments • Process-oriented mindset • Strong facilitation and communication skills This job posting is expected to remain active for 45 days from the initial posting date listed above. The base pay for this position is generally between $90,000 and $137,000. Actual starting base pay will be determined based on skills, experience, location, and other non-discriminatory factors permitted by law. For some roles, total compensation may also include variable incentives, bonuses, benefits, and/or other awards as outlined in the offer of employment.
